What is Patient Acquisition?
Patient acquisition refers to the process by which healthcare providers attract new patients to their practice. Patient acquisition for clinics focuses on building strategies that consistently bring in new patients while maintaining trust and credibility within the local community.
Unlike general marketing, patient acquisition focuses on the unique needs and expectations of patients seeking medical care. Factors such as trust, convenience, reputation, and quality of care heavily influence a patient’s decision to choose one clinic over another.
A crucial aspect of patient acquisition is understanding that patients are not just consumers, they are individuals seeking guidance, empathy, and reliable healthcare. Decisions are often driven by appointment availability, location, perceived quality of care, and the clinic’s online credibility.
Why Patient Acquisition Matters for Clinics
In today’s digital environment, a strong online presence is essential for clinics. Patients increasingly rely on online reviews, testimonials, and social media before deciding on a healthcare provider.
In fact, 84% of patients visit online review sites to evaluate healthcare providers, and 73% consider these reviews a critical factor when choosing a new provider.
Effective patient acquisition strategies directly influence both short-term revenue and long-term growth. Clinics that implement strong referral and digital marketing strategies experience up to 30% faster patient growth compared to those relying solely on traditional outreach methods.
One case study showed that a targeted referral programme led to a 30% increase in outpatient visits within six months, significantly boosting both revenue and patient satisfaction.
Additionally, healthcare marketing research reveals that the average cost of acquiring a healthcare lead is around USD 286, underscoring the importance of efficient acquisition strategies to maintain profitability.
By recognising these factors and adjusting your approach accordingly, clinics can design a patient acquisition strategy that not only attracts new patients but also encourages loyalty and word-of-mouth referrals, creating a cycle of sustainable growth and improved patient outcomes.

Strategy 1: Increase Online Presence and SEO
A professional, optimised online presence is the foundation of patient acquisition marketing. Patients increasingly turn to Google and AI-powered search tools to find clinics that meet their needs. A strong digital footprint makes your practice easily discoverable and conveys credibility from the very first search result.
Website Essentials
Your clinic’s website should be modern, mobile-friendly, and informative. Include essential details such as services offered, practitioner profiles, opening hours, and contact information. Incorporate easy navigation and online appointment booking to reduce friction for prospective patients.
Local SEO for Australian Practices
Optimising for local search helps ensure your clinic appears when patients search for terms like “GP near me” or “physiotherapist in Sydney” Claim and optimise your Google Business Profile, maintain accurate location details across all directories, and actively encourage satisfied patients to leave Google reviews.

Showcasing Patient Experiences
Patient testimonials, case studies, and success stories build trust and credibility. Featuring these on your website and social platforms demonstrates transparency and reinforces the quality of care your clinic provides.
Actionable Checklist for Optimisation
- Verify your clinic’s name, address, and phone number are consistent across all platforms
- Include relevant keywords in website content and metadata
- Add structured data markup for local search
- Collect and display patient Google reviews
- Regularly publish blog content covering health tips, common conditions, and clinic news
By prioritising digital patient acquisition, clinics can significantly increase local visibility, attract more patients from their surrounding area, and establish themselves as trusted healthcare providers online.
Strategy 2: Leverage Social Media Marketing
Social media is a powerful tool for healthcare patient acquisition.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n allow clinics to engage directly with current and prospective patients, educate communities on health topics, and build a loyal local following.
Content Types That Work
Share health tips, preventive care information, behind-the-scenes glimpses of your clinic, and patient success stories (with appropriate consent). Live Q&A sessions allow patients to interact directly with healthcare professionals, building trust and credibility over time.
Consistency Matters
Regular posting maintains engagement and visibility. Create a content calendar to ensure a consistent mix of educational, community-focused, and service-highlight content. Respond promptly to comments and messages to reinforce your clinic’s approachability.
By leveraging social media effectively, clinics can reach broader audiences, increase appointment bookings, and strengthen patient trust, making it an essential component of any patient acquisition strategy.
Strategy 3: Improve Patient Experience and Retention
Attracting new patients is important, but long-term growth depends heavily on retention and a consistently positive patient experience.
Patients who feel respected, understood, and well cared for are more likely to return and recommend your clinic, creating a sustainable, cost-effective acquisition cycle through word of mouth.
Simplifying appointment booking through online portals reduces friction and improves satisfaction. Minimising wait times through better scheduling keeps visits organised and on time, reducing the frustration that leads to negative reviews.
Clinics that actively collect patient feedback through surveys and reviews gain valuable insights into satisfaction levels and service gaps. Acting on this feedback reinforces trust and signals a genuine commitment to care quality, a significant differentiator in a market where patients have growing expectations around the overall experience.
Satisfied patients naturally become ambassadors, generating referrals that contribute directly to cost-effective patient acquisition without additional spend.
Strategy 4: Implement Referral Programmes
Referral programmes leverage word-of-mouth marketing, one of the most effective strategies available to healthcare providers. Patients trust recommendations from family and friends far more than traditional advertising.
Structured Incentives
Offer incentives to patients or partner businesses for referring new patients. Examples include discounted services, loyalty programmes, or complimentary health check-ups. Ensure the programme is straightforward to understand and easy to track.
Partnership Referrals
Collaborate with local gyms, pharmacies, allied health providers, or wellness centres to create cross-promotional opportunities. This expands your reach while providing additional value to patients and strengthening your position within the local healthcare community.
Tracking Effectiveness
Monitor which referrals generate new patients to ensure the programme delivers measurable results. Digital tracking through online portals or CRM systems makes this process simple and accurate.
Referral programmes not only attract new patients, they reinforce relationships with existing ones. Satisfied patients become ambassadors, and clinics can achieve sustainable growth through community-based patient acquisition strategies built on genuine trust.
Strategy 5: Utilise Paid Advertising Strategically
Paid advertising can accelerate patient acquisition marketing efforts when planned carefully. Google Ads help capture local search traffic from patients actively seeking healthcare providers, while Meta (Facebook and Instagram) Ads enable targeted engagement based on demographics, location, and interests.
Retargeting Campaigns
Retarget visitors who explored your website but did not book an appointment. Retargeting reinforces your clinic’s visibility and significantly increases conversion rates without requiring additional prospecting spend.
ROI Tracking
Track conversions, cost per acquisition, and click-through rates to ensure your advertising spend is performing. Adjust messaging, targeting, and bidding strategies regularly based on what the data shows.
Messaging Tips
Focus on patient benefits, convenience, quality care, and what makes your clinic different. Highlight any after-hours availability, telehealth options, or unique services that improve accessibility for prospective patients.
Paid advertising, combined with strong SEO and social media, provides a comprehensive approach to attracting new patients and increasing both awareness and appointment volume.
Strategy 6: Build Strategic Partnerships
Strategic partnerships help clinics expand their patient base without heavy marketing costs. Collaborating with complementary healthcare providers, such as GPs referring to specialists or allied health practitioners cross-referring, creates coordinated care networks that increase patient trust and clinic visibility within the medical community.
Joint efforts such as co-branded community health events, fitness programmes, and preventive screening days help raise local awareness and encourage referrals from engaged audiences. These collaborations expand reach, strengthen credibility, and create cost-effective patient acquisition channels that complement your digital marketing efforts.
Strategy 7: Adopt Technology and Digital Tools
Technology strengthens digital patient acquisition by making care more accessible, convenient, and efficient for patients who expect a seamless digital experience from initial search through to post-appointment follow-up.
Telehealth enables remote consultations, removing barriers such as travel time, geographical distance, and scheduling conflicts.
Online booking systems, automated appointment reminders, and patient portal access reduce no-shows, improve scheduling efficiency, and ensure patients are guided smoothly from initial enquiry through to consultation.
Secure patient portals allow patients to access records, communicate with their provider, and manage appointments in one place, improving engagement, continuity of care, and long-term retention.
By combining the right digital tools with a strong online presence, clinics enhance convenience, increase patient satisfaction, and position themselves as modern, accessible healthcare providers.

What is patient acquisition in healthcare?
Patient acquisition in healthcare is the process of attracting and converting new patients to a medical practice. It includes marketing activities such as local SEO, digital advertising, referral programmes, and community outreach that encourage people to book their first appointment.
What is the average patient acquisition cost for a medical practice in Australia?
Australian medical practices generally spend between A$150 and A$450 to acquire each new patient, though costs vary by specialty. To calculate yours, divide your total marketing and advertising spend by the number of new patients gained during that period.
What is the most effective patient acquisition strategy for a clinic?
The most effective strategies usually combine local SEO, Google review management, referral programmes, and targeted digital advertising. These channels help clinics reach patients actively searching for care while building trust through recommendations and positive online feedback.
How do you measure patient acquisition success?
Patient acquisition success is measured using metrics such as new patient volume, patient acquisition cost, appointment conversion rate, marketing ROI, and website-to-appointment conversions. These indicators show how effectively your marketing efforts are generating new patients.
What is a good patient acquisition rate for a medical practice?
Many practices aim for 10 to 20% growth in new patients annually. Higher-performing clinics exceed this by combining strong digital marketing with positive patient experiences that generate organic referrals.
What is a patient acquisition funnel?
A patient acquisition funnel describes the steps a prospective patient takes before booking an appointment, typically awareness (finding your clinic via search or social media), consideration (reading reviews or visiting your website), and conversion (scheduling an appointment).
How does patient experience affect acquisition?
Patient experience affects acquisition because satisfied patients leave positive reviews and recommend providers to others. A strong patient experience improves your online reputation, which directly influences how many new patients find and choose your clinic through Google search.
